The LTC®6911 is a family of low noise digitally programmable gain amplifiers (PGAs) that are easy to use and occupy very little PC board space. The matched gain of both channels is adjustable using a 3-bit parallel interface to select voltage gains of 0, 1, 2, 5, 10, 20, 50 and 100V/ V (LTC6911-1) and 0, 1, 2, 4, 8, 16, 32 and 64V/V (LTC6911-2). All gains are inverting. The LTC6911 family consists of two matched inverting amplifiers with rail-to-rail outputs. When operated with unity gain, they will also process rail-to-rail input signals. A half-supply reference generated internally at the AGND pin supports single power supply applications. Operating from single or split supplies from 2.7V to 10.5V, the LTC6911 family is offered in a 10-lead MSOP package.
